The findarace.com calendar lists hundreds of 5k races across the US every year - there's almost one for every day of the year. 5 km is one of the most popular race distances, and with a bit of training it's relatively achievable for most ages, shapes, and sizes - as a result, they make perfect family fun runs that multiple generations can take part in and enjoy.
A 5k race is also a perfect goal for a beginner or new runner who hasn't taken part in an organized race before - it's a great, fun introduction to the race day experience that’s a little easier than a 10k race. 5k races are also popular with more seasoned runners looking to keep their running short, sharp, and fast - we list the fastest and flattest 5km races across America (as well as the craziest and hardest).

How many miles is a 5k?
A 5k race is roughly 3.1miles.

What's the average time to run 5k?
The average finish time for a 5k run in the US is between 26 and 36 minutes.

How long should it take to run 5k?
A 30-minute target is a popular goal for beginner 5k runners, with intermediate runners often looking for a 24-26 minute finish time and experienced or "Club" runners often gunning for a sub 20 minute 5k.

What is the fastest ever 5K?
The fastest 5k ever is currently Joshua Cheptegei’s 2020 breathtaking time of 12:51 at the Monaco 5K 2020.

There are lots of factors that impact this - especially weight and pace - but as a rough rule of thumb, a 5k will burn 300-400 calories (approximately 100 calories per mile).
